Transaction 3d73ea1ec99157ab1e424fb0ab055e4cff09dd13cc470283f426b2c6dbf107d0

1 Input
2 Outputs
  • 3d73ea1ec99157ab1e424fb0ab055e4cff09dd13cc470283f426b2c6dbf107d0:0
  • value  7115500836
    address  3Lb8AjT1XzpxiQLfh7RD3dZzSHT76ohgdk
  • 3d73ea1ec99157ab1e424fb0ab055e4cff09dd13cc470283f426b2c6dbf107d0:1
  • value  4597522
    address  13hwerJTVwyDKjWHCXQ1RVXLwuBBt1xzt6